# Stackmere import capacity note

Nightly catalogue imports from the Fenhollow consortium now peak at ~1.2M records. Current worker pool saturates around 900k; expect queue lag alerts past 02:00.

Mitigation until Q3 rescale: raise batch size, cap concurrent parsers, keep dedupe window fixed. Do not restart mid-batch — checkpointing is per-file.

Effective limits for the current fleet are as follows.

constants for yaduf-fahag:
BUDGETS = {
    "kelix": 528,
    "briwyn": 734,
}

## Changelog — SheafImport 5.1 (default changes)

Heads up for on-call: the CSV import wizard now defaults to UTF-8 with BOM stripping instead of latin-1 autodetect, which caused the garbled-name pages last month. Default batch size drops from 5,000 to 1,000 rows, and failed rows now quarantine instead of aborting the whole job. Duplicate-header handling defaults to reject rather than rename. Expect fewer stuck imports but more quarantine alerts in the first week. The shipped defaults are reproduced below for quick reference during incidents.

service settings:
[oliix]
port = 4000
region = west-3
host = oliix.norvaworks.internal
timeout_ms = 3000
retries = 2

Subject: Consent banner cut-over — done

Hi all,

The switch from the legacy banner to ConsentCrate went live last night with no rollback needed. Traffic moved over in two stages and opt-in rates look steady. A few notes for whoever inherits this: the old banner code is still in the repo but dark, and the regional copy variants now live in the new admin panel. The production settings we landed on are listed here.

service settings:
[sorys]
port = 8000
team = eliius
host = sorys.novacstack.example
region = south-3
access_code = ac_f66665
timeout_ms = 250

Subject: DR drill notes — Ledgerbee billing worker

For future maintainers: during Thursday's drill we exercised the blue-green cutover for the Ledgerbee billing worker. The green pool drained cleanly, but invoice retries queued for four minutes until the warm standby picked up. Document every cutover in the drill log. To unseal the standby's credential vault, use the recovery passphrase below.

vault phrase of kawep-bajog = novath-normir-istwyn-druok-zorok-eliok-novmir-quenvan-gilys